"Nitroglycerine and Nitroglycerine Explosives" is an exhaustive technical treatise detailing the chemical properties, manufacturing processes, and industrial applications of one of the most powerful substances in history. Written by Phokion Naoum, a leading authority in the field of explosives chemistry, this work provides a comprehensive examination of the development and refinement of liquid nitroglycerine and its conversion into stable blasting agents such as dynamite and gelatinous explosives.

The text delves into the intricate chemistry of nitration, the stabilization of nitrate esters, and the safety protocols essential for handling high explosives. It explores the evolution of the industry from the early experiments of Ascanio Sobrero and Alfred Nobel to the sophisticated industrial formulations of the early 20th century. Readers will find detailed discussions on the physical characteristics of nitroglycerine, its behavior under various temperatures, and the mechanics of detonation.

As a significant historical document in chemical engineering, this volume serves as a vital resource for understanding the foundations of modern mining, construction, and military technology. It remains a definitive reference for those interested in the history of industrial chemistry and the rigorous scientific methods required to master such volatile materials.
